[ClassVersion("1.0.0.0")]
class MSFT_DeviceManagementConfigurationPolicyAssignments
{
    [Write, Description("The type of the target assignment."), ValueMap{"#microsoft.graph.groupAssignmentTarget","#microsoft.graph.allLicensedUsersAssignmentTarget","#microsoft.graph.allDevicesAssignmentTarget","#microsoft.graph.exclusionGroupAssignmentTarget","#microsoft.graph.configurationManagerCollectionAssignmentTarget"}, Values{"#microsoft.graph.groupAssignmentTarget","#microsoft.graph.allLicensedUsersAssignmentTarget","#microsoft.graph.allDevicesAssignmentTarget","#microsoft.graph.exclusionGroupAssignmentTarget","#microsoft.graph.configurationManagerCollectionAssignmentTarget"}] String dataType;
    [Write, Description("The type of filter of the target assignment i.e. Exclude or Include. Possible values are:none, include, exclude."), ValueMap{"none","include","exclude"}, Values{"none","include","exclude"}] String deviceAndAppManagementAssignmentFilterType;
    [Write, Description("The Id of the filter for the target assignment.")] String deviceAndAppManagementAssignmentFilterId;
    [Write, Description("The group Id that is the target of the assignment.")] String groupId;
    [Write, Description("The group Display Name that is the target of the assignment.")] String groupDisplayName;
    [Write, Description("The collection Id that is the target of the assignment.(ConfigMgr)")] String collectionId;
};
 
[ClassVersion("1.0.0.0"), FriendlyName("IntuneDeviceConfigurationFirmwareInterfacePolicyWindows10")]
class MSFT_IntuneDeviceConfigurationFirmwareInterfacePolicyWindows10 : OMI_BaseResource
{
    [Write, Description("Defines whether a user is allowed to enable Bluetooth. Possible values are: notConfigured, enabled, disabled."), ValueMap{"notConfigured","enabled","disabled"}, Values{"notConfigured","enabled","disabled"}] String Bluetooth;
    [Write, Description("Defines whether a user is allowed to boot from built-in network adapters. Possible values are: notConfigured, enabled, disabled."), ValueMap{"notConfigured","enabled","disabled"}, Values{"notConfigured","enabled","disabled"}] String BootFromBuiltInNetworkAdapters;
    [Write, Description("Defines whether a user is allowed to boot from external media. Possible values are: notConfigured, enabled, disabled."), ValueMap{"notConfigured","enabled","disabled"}, Values{"notConfigured","enabled","disabled"}] String BootFromExternalMedia;
    [Write, Description("Defines whether built-in cameras are enabled. Possible values are: notConfigured, enabled, disabled."), ValueMap{"notConfigured","enabled","disabled"}, Values{"notConfigured","enabled","disabled"}] String Cameras;
    [Write, Description("Defines the permission level granted to users to change UEFI settings. Possible values are: notConfiguredOnly, none."), ValueMap{"notConfiguredOnly","none"}, Values{"notConfiguredOnly","none"}] String ChangeUefiSettingsPermission;
    [Write, Description("Defines whether a user is allowed to enable Front Camera. Possible values are: notConfigured, enabled, disabled."), ValueMap{"notConfigured","enabled","disabled"}, Values{"notConfigured","enabled","disabled"}] String FrontCamera;
    [Write, Description("Defines whether a user is allowed to enable Infrared camera. Possible values are: notConfigured, enabled, disabled."), ValueMap{"notConfigured","enabled","disabled"}, Values{"notConfigured","enabled","disabled"}] String InfraredCamera;
    [Write, Description("Defines whether a user is allowed to enable Microphone. Possible values are: notConfigured, enabled, disabled."), ValueMap{"notConfigured","enabled","disabled"}, Values{"notConfigured","enabled","disabled"}] String Microphone;
    [Write, Description("Defines whether built-in microphones or speakers are enabled. Possible values are: notConfigured, enabled, disabled."), ValueMap{"notConfigured","enabled","disabled"}, Values{"notConfigured","enabled","disabled"}] String MicrophonesAndSpeakers;
    [Write, Description("Defines whether a user is allowed to enable Near Field Communication. Possible values are: notConfigured, enabled, disabled."), ValueMap{"notConfigured","enabled","disabled"}, Values{"notConfigured","enabled","disabled"}] String NearFieldCommunication;
    [Write, Description("Defines whether built-in radios e.g. WIFI, NFC, Bluetooth, are enabled. Possible values are: notConfigured, enabled, disabled."), ValueMap{"notConfigured","enabled","disabled"}, Values{"notConfigured","enabled","disabled"}] String Radios;
    [Write, Description("Defines whether a user is allowed to enable rear camera. Possible values are: notConfigured, enabled, disabled."), ValueMap{"notConfigured","enabled","disabled"}, Values{"notConfigured","enabled","disabled"}] String RearCamera;
    [Write, Description("Defines whether a user is allowed to enable SD Card Port. Possible values are: notConfigured, enabled, disabled."), ValueMap{"notConfigured","enabled","disabled"}, Values{"notConfigured","enabled","disabled"}] String SdCard;
    [Write, Description("Defines whether a user is allowed to enable Simultaneous MultiThreading. Possible values are: notConfigured, enabled, disabled."), ValueMap{"notConfigured","enabled","disabled"}, Values{"notConfigured","enabled","disabled"}] String SimultaneousMultiThreading;
    [Write, Description("Defines whether a user is allowed to enable USB Type A Port. Possible values are: notConfigured, enabled, disabled."), ValueMap{"notConfigured","enabled","disabled"}, Values{"notConfigured","enabled","disabled"}] String UsbTypeAPort;
    [Write, Description("Defines whether CPU and IO virtualization is enabled. Possible values are: notConfigured, enabled, disabled."), ValueMap{"notConfigured","enabled","disabled"}, Values{"notConfigured","enabled","disabled"}] String VirtualizationOfCpuAndIO;
    [Write, Description("Defines whether a user is allowed to enable Wake on LAN. Possible values are: notConfigured, enabled, disabled."), ValueMap{"notConfigured","enabled","disabled"}, Values{"notConfigured","enabled","disabled"}] String WakeOnLAN;
    [Write, Description("Defines whether a user is allowed to enable Wake On Power. Possible values are: notConfigured, enabled, disabled."), ValueMap{"notConfigured","enabled","disabled"}, Values{"notConfigured","enabled","disabled"}] String WakeOnPower;
    [Write, Description("Defines whether a user is allowed to enable WiFi. Possible values are: notConfigured, enabled, disabled."), ValueMap{"notConfigured","enabled","disabled"}, Values{"notConfigured","enabled","disabled"}] String WiFi;
    [Write, Description("Defines whether a user is allowed to enable Windows Platform Binary Table. Possible values are: notConfigured, enabled, disabled."), ValueMap{"notConfigured","enabled","disabled"}, Values{"notConfigured","enabled","disabled"}] String WindowsPlatformBinaryTable;
    [Write, Description("Defines whether a user is allowed to enable Wireless Wide Area Network. Possible values are: notConfigured, enabled, disabled."), ValueMap{"notConfigured","enabled","disabled"}, Values{"notConfigured","enabled","disabled"}] String WirelessWideAreaNetwork;
    [Write, Description("Admin provided description of the Device Configuration.")] String Description;
    [Key, Description("Admin provided name of the device configuration.")] String DisplayName;
    [Write, Description("Indicates whether or not the underlying Device Configuration supports the assignment of scope tags. Assigning to the ScopeTags property is not allowed when this value is false and entities will not be visible to scoped users. This occurs for Legacy policies created in Silverlight and can be resolved by deleting and recreating the policy in the Azure Portal. This property is read-only.")] Boolean SupportsScopeTags;
    [Write, Description("The unique identifier for an entity. Read-only.")] String Id;
    [Write, Description("Represents the assignment to the Intune policy."), EmbeddedInstance("MSFT_DeviceManagementConfigurationPolicyAssignments")] String Assignments[];
    [Write, Description("Present ensures the policy exists, absent ensures it is removed."), ValueMap{"Present","Absent"}, Values{"Present","Absent"}] string Ensure;
    [Write, Description("Credentials of the Admin"), EmbeddedInstance("MSFT_Credential")] string Credential;
    [Write, Description("Id of the Azure Active Directory application to authenticate with.")] String ApplicationId;
    [Write, Description("Id of the Azure Active Directory tenant used for authentication.")] String TenantId;
    [Write, Description("Secret of the Azure Active Directory tenant used for authentication."), EmbeddedInstance("MSFT_Credential")] String ApplicationSecret;
    [Write, Description("Thumbprint of the Azure Active Directory application's authentication certificate to use for authentication.")] String CertificateThumbprint;
    [Write, Description("Managed ID being used for authentication.")] Boolean ManagedIdentity;
};
